An English oak longcase clock, early 19th Century
The moulded rectangular hood with arched pediment, the outset columns with giltwood capitals, the panelled trunk door above a stepped plinth and raised on bracket feet, the 12in. square white dial with floral spandrels, the white centre with Arabic numerals and subsidiary seconds ring, indistinctly signed, black-painted steel hands, with falseplate stamped WALKER to the four pillar rack striking movement with anchor escapement, replaced trunk door, shortened plinth -- 78½in. (199cm.) high
